Penelitian ini bertujuan untuk mengetahui perubahan komponen bioaktif dan bakteri asam laktat selama fermentasi bekasam serta untuk mengetahui media dan waktu terbaik dalam pembentukan komponen bioaktif selama fermentasi bekasam. Penelitian ini menggunakan tiga macam metode wadah penyimpanan fermentasi yaitu wadah toples, plastik vakum dan plastik non vakum, masing-masing sampel difermentasi selama 7, 11, dan 15 hari. Hasil data dianalisis dengan cara mendeskripsikan setiap parameter. Parameter yang diamati yaitu total Bakteri Asam Laktat, asam amino, asam lemak bebas, asam lemak dan lovastatin. Hasil penelitian menunjukkan bahwa perbedaan waktu fermentasi dengan penggunaan kemasan yang berbeda dapat menghasilkan perbedaan jumlah total Bakteri Asam Laktat (6,49-6,72 log cfu/ml), perbedaan kandungan komponen bioaktif berupa komposisi asam amino, kandungan asam lemak bebas (0,797-3,386%), komposisi asam lemak dan kandungan lovastatin (53,48-74,99 ppm).

Exercising at a fitness center is one of the methods to obtain an ideal body shape.The purpose of this study was to determine whether there were differences in body dissatisfactions based on the type of exercise motivation. Participants were 100 male members of a fitness center who exercise at least twice a week for at least one hour per session. Measures used were body dissatisfaction questionnaire (Tylka, Bergeron, & Schwartz, 2005) and exercise motivation questionnaire by Markland and Tobin (cited in Vlachopoulos, 2012). Results showed a difference in body dissatisfaction between men with internal exercise motivation and those with external exercise motivation (Z = - 3.142, p < .05). Men who engaged exercises as driven by external exercise motivation had higher body dissatisfaction than those with internal motivation. This indicates that men with external exercise motivation were more dissatisfied with their body image, who were more likely to quit exercising if they did not obtain the expected result, or else they became obsessive with exercises because they was dissatisfied with their figures.
